<html><head></head><body style="word-wrap: break-word; -webkit-nbsp-mode: space; -webkit-line-break: after-white-space; color: rgb(0, 0, 0); font-size: 14px; font-family: Calibri, sans-serif; "><div>I probably should have noted that I am using erlang R16B02.</div><div><br></div><div>Thanks,</div><div>Ed</div><div><br></div><span id="OLK_SRC_BODY_SECTION"><div style="font-family:Calibri; font-size:11pt; text-align:left; color:black; BORDER-BOTTOM: medium none; BORDER-LEFT: medium none; PADDING-BOTTOM: 0in; PADDING-LEFT: 0in; PADDING-RIGHT: 0in; BORDER-TOP: #b5c4df 1pt solid; BORDER-RIGHT: medium none; PADDING-TOP: 3pt"><span style="font-weight:bold">From: </span> <Tyrrill>, Edward Tyrrill <<a href="mailto:ed.tyrrill@emc.com">ed.tyrrill@emc.com</a>><br><span style="font-weight:bold">Reply-To: </span> Discussions about RabbitMQ <<a href="mailto:rabbitmq-discuss@lists.rabbitmq.com">rabbitmq-discuss@lists.rabbitmq.com</a>><br><span style="font-weight:bold">Date: </span> Wednesday, December 11, 2013 1:20 PM<br><span style="font-weight:bold">To: </span> Discussions about RabbitMQ <<a href="mailto:rabbitmq-discuss@lists.rabbitmq.com">rabbitmq-discuss@lists.rabbitmq.com</a>><br><span style="font-weight:bold">Subject: </span> [rabbitmq-discuss] Error starting rabbitmq in IPv6 environment<br></div><div><br></div><div><meta http-equiv="Content-Type" content="text/html; charset=utf-8"><div style="word-wrap: break-word; -webkit-nbsp-mode: space; -webkit-line-break: after-white-space; color: rgb(0, 0, 0); font-size: 14px; font-family: Calibri, sans-serif; "><div>Hi RabbitMQ devs,</div><div><br></div><div>I have found a bug starting rabbitmq in a linux pure IPv6 environment where /etc/resolv.conf has a "nameserver" line specifying an IPv6 address.  This is what I see:</div><div><br></div><div><div># service rabbitmq-server start</div><div>Starting rabbitmq-server: FAILED - check /var/log/rabbitmq/startup_{log, _err}</div><div>rabbitmq-server.</div></div><div># cat /var/log/rabbitmq/startup_log </div><div>ERROR: epmd error for host "a4ipn434": address (cannot connect to host/port)</div><div><br></div><div>Note that /etc/hosts specifies the FQ and short hostnames of the machine:</div><div><div><br></div><div>2620:0:170:586::1:1<span class="Apple-tab-span" style="white-space:pre"> </span>
a4ipn434.xxxxxxxxxxx a4ipn434</div></div><div><br></div><div>And /etc/resolv.conf specifies a nameserver with an IPv6 address:</div><div><br></div><div>nameserver 2620:0:170:58e::4</div><div><br></div><div>If I comment out this nameserver line in resolv.conf, then rabbitmq starts with no problem:</div><div><br></div><div><div># service rabbitmq-server start</div><div>Starting rabbitmq-server: SUCCESS</div><div>rabbitmq-server.</div></div><div><div># cat /var/log/rabbitmq/startup_log </div><div><br></div><div>              RabbitMQ 3.2.0. Copyright (C) 2007-2013 GoPivotal, Inc.</div><div>  ##  ##      Licensed under the MPL.  See <a href="http://www.rabbitmq.com/">http://www.rabbitmq.com/</a></div><div>  ##  ##</div><div>  ##########  Logs: <a href="mailto:/data01/avamar/var/rabbitmq/log/rabbit@a4ipn434.log">/data01/avamar/var/rabbitmq/log/rabbit@a4ipn434.log</a></div><div>  ######  ##        <a href="mailto:/data01/avamar/var/rabbitmq/log/rabbit@a4ipn434-sasl.log">/data01/avamar/var/rabbitmq/log/rabbit@a4ipn434-sasl.log</a></div><div>  ##########</div><div>              Starting broker... completed with 0 plugins.</div></div><div><br></div><div>Also, FYI, I tried this with rabbitmq versions 3.2.1-1 and 3.2.0-1.</div><div><br></div><div>Thanks,</div><div>Ed</div></div></div></span></body></html>